- 博客(21)
- 资源 (1)
- 收藏
- 关注
原创 Windows上启动JavaWeb项目,本地可以访问,但是局域网内客户端无法访问的一种解决方案和推测
Windows上启动JavaWeb项目,本地可以访问,但局域网内客户端无法访问且可以ping通ip的解决方案和问题推测
2024-12-03 14:01:38
609
原创 Java爬取数据时,遇到.SunCertPathBuilderException: unable to find valid certification path to requested targe
Java爬取数据或者模拟访问网站报:.SunCertPathBuilderException: unable to find valid certification path to requested target
2024-05-24 15:06:27
761
原创 【记录】java打印控制台特殊字符被转义,再转回正常字符(<<;>>d等等特殊字符)
java打印控制台特殊字符被转义,再转回正常字符(d等等特殊字符)
2023-10-26 10:49:35
1179
原创 pgsql列转行,多结果集合并(条件关联)
需求数据库横向数据,页面纵向展示,多结果集合并源数据结果集- -1源数据结果集- -2需要的效果第一步,将每个结果集进行列转行关键点(利用pgsql的unnest函数):语法:unnest(anyarray)返回值:setof anyelement(可以理解为一个(临时)表)说明:unnest函数将输入的数组转换成一个表,这个表的每一列都代表相应的一个数组中的元素。如果unnest与其他字段一起出现在select中,就相当于其他字段进行了一次join。简单来说,unnest()可
2021-03-24 16:51:32
6391
3
原创 Java利用freemarker模板导出pdf(设置打印选项),实现每页都插入一个相同的图片(文字)
一,如果添加页眉页脚这种形式的,参考如下CSS样式具体代码实例@page:right{ @bottom-left {,即可,或者重启pgsql服务# "local" is for Unix domain socket connections onlylocal all all trust# IPv4 local connections:host all
2021-01-22 10:56:26
12626
9
原创 正则替换input输入框非数字(可以输入数字,小数)
oninput="value=value.replace(/[^\d\.]/g,'').replace('.','$#$').replace(/\./g,'').replace('$#$','.')"
2021-01-08 14:51:38
1367
原创 IDEA切分支导致java类找不到报红,有效解决方法
先说一下此方法的前置现象是:虽然类名报红,但是项目可以正常编译运行,究其原因是因为IDEA软件自身缓存问题,如果是pom中未引入相关的jar包,此方法不适用。第一步,首先确定是否是该类的包未引入进来,进行如下操作:第二步,如果上面方法没解决,再进行下面操作:其原理是清空IDEA的本地缓存,待其重启后再进行第一步,即可解决类报红问题...
2020-12-11 16:41:19
3806
原创 pgsql中大小写转换函数使用
大写函数upper()-- 大写函数upper()select * from isp_supplier_baseinfo where upper(com_email)='XXXXX@QQ.COM';小写函数lower()-- 小写函数lower()select * from isp_supplier_baseinfo where lower(com_email)='XXXXX@QQ.COM';
2020-12-04 09:46:46
13158
原创 java 动态调用实体的set/get方法,完成多字段快速赋值/取值【整理】
/** * 动态调用实体的set方法 * * @param dto * @param name * @param value * @throws Exception */ private void setValue(Object dto, String name, Object value) { try { Method[] m = dto.getClass().getMethods(); .
2020-11-23 16:54:01
8470
4
原创 程序猿的表白打开方式,反正代码TA是看不懂,看注释不就行了了
package me;/* * .java,v 1.1 2020/8/31 14:44 zd Exp $ * Created: [2020/8/31 14:44] by gqw *//** * **你知道吗?** *//** * **自从那次不经意间把你导入我的心。** * **就从此再也无法导出了。** */import yourFamily.Family;import yourFamily.You;public class MyHeart { /**
2020-09-10 15:56:28
363
原创 “<if test=""></if>”,Mybatis,动态条件中数字类型字段传值为零(0)的时候,判断为false的问题解决
Mybatis动态条件其中ppdLeafDemouldPlan.mengeM,字段类型为BigDecimal,数据库字段类型为numeric<if test="ppdLeafDemouldPlan.mengeM !=null and ppdLeafDemouldPlan.mengeM !=''"> AND isp_ppd_leaf_demould_plan.menge_m = #{ppdLeafDemouldPlan.mengeM}</if><if test="
2020-05-13 10:37:41
946
原创 关于WITH AS在Pgsql中简单的优化测试,性能提升效果显著
背景某公司业务管理系统,对于电子竞价的报表查询优化。环境数据库管理:Navicat for PostgreSQL 12企业版项目:SringBoot架构准备测试数据,联查数据优化旧sql结构SELECT --几十个字段加各种运算 FROM ( SELECT --几十个字段加各种运算 FROM ( ( SELECT --几十个字段...
2020-04-02 10:52:17
2633
原创 关于springboot访问不到static里面的静态资源,最有效方法
本人在某度上搜了一个小时的解决方案,什么改配置文件,添加WebMvcConfigurerAdapter的配置类等等,试了个遍,结果一直404!!!我快要绝望的时候,功夫不负有心人,还是让我找到了问题所在:就添加了这一句话就OK了,不需要改配置文件,配置文件只需要这些就够了不需要任何添加WebMvcConfigurerAdapter的配置类,项目结构如下如图:在地址栏里面访问http:/...
2019-11-22 16:38:41
23474
20
原创 关于用SoapUI集成CXF生成WebService客户端,以及测试的流程和问题的解决
项目环境1.springBoot框架的web系统2.jdk1.83.windows 10 集成 IDEA开发环境4.SoapUI 5.4.0软件(直接去百度搜索下载)5.apache-cxf-3.2.8插件(直接去百度搜索下载)操作步骤一,首先用SoapUI打开wsdl接口实例二,测试wsdl接口实例是否可以调通三,安装并集成CXF将下载好的apache-cxf-3.2....
2019-10-24 14:40:46
1829
原创 eclipse利用wsdl(URL或者wsdl文件)生成webService客户端代码
由于项目需求,需要与其他系统利用webService对接。为了更加快捷的开发,使用eclipse快速生成客户端代码。环境项目框架:spring boot工具:eclipse ,soapUI,chrome准备wsdl 地址:http://XXXXXX.com.cn:50000/dir/wsdl?p=ic/1c4001b4c23b37269d35956d20a1b9b3具体步骤1.将ws...
2019-09-29 10:55:13
5971
5
原创 [Jqgrid动态表头]动态修改Jqgrid表头(标题),通用解决方案
先看图需求:后面几列要求使用三个月的日期,以天为单位排列,也就是至多93列。看代码说明:本系统并非采用原生的jqgrid,但是此种解决方案依然适用于原生jqgrid。解决关键首先转到浏览器,F12调出控制台,检查jqgrid表头元素,如图:分析一下,很容易得出,jqgrid渲染出的html结构就是.....<th id="自定义表名_字段名称"> <spa...
2019-09-09 14:23:49
7339
原创 Failed to read artifact descriptor for 某包,关于maven打包报错
Failed to read artifact descriptor for 某包,关于maven打包报错亲测有效的解决方案如下(并不全面):第一种//pom文件中 将对应的依赖剪切,然后更新项目,再将依赖粘贴进去更新<dependency> <groupId>org.jbarcode</groupId> <...
2019-05-27 11:20:55
2548
原创 Java关于日期的一些简单的操作实例[Java入门菜鸟]
Java关于日期的一些简单的操作实例[Java入门菜鸟]格式化日期返回类型为date类型数字字符串类型的日期格式化实例判断日期格式是否为yyyy-MM-dd及日期范围日期加减法格式化日期返回类型为date类型/** * 格式化日期(返回类型为Date) * * @param date * @return */public Date reDate(Date date) { Da...
2019-05-14 11:39:42
193
apache-cxf-3.2.8.zip
2019-10-24
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人